What to Look for in Urinary Tract Cat Food

When you’re shopping for cat food for urinary health, a few key features stand out.

Key Features to Consider:
  • Controlled Mineral Levels: Foods with carefully balanced minerals like magnesium, calcium, and phosphorus help prevent the formation of crystals in your cat’s urine. Too much of these minerals can lead to painful stones.
  • pH Balance: The food should help maintain a healthy urine pH. An overly acidic or alkaline urine can contribute to problems.
  • Increased Moisture Content: Wet food is often recommended because it helps dilute your cat’s urine, flushing out the urinary tract and reducing the concentration of minerals.
  • Specific Urinary Support Ingredients: Some foods include ingredients like cranberries (in safe, appropriate forms) or DL-methionine, which can help support a healthy urinary environment.
  • High-Quality Protein: Easily digestible protein sources are important for overall health and can reduce the burden on your cat’s system.

User Experiences and When to Use Urinary Cat Food

Many cat owners have seen positive results with specialized urinary diets.

Common Use Cases:
  • Preventing Urinary Crystals and Stones: This is the primary reason to use urinary cat food. It helps manage the mineral content in urine.
  • Supporting Cats with a History of Urinary Tract Infections (UTIs): While not a cure for infection, it can help prevent recurrence by creating a less favorable environment for crystal formation.
  • Cats Prone to Stress-Related Urinary Issues: Stress can impact a cat’s urinary health. A good diet can be part of a holistic approach to managing stress.
  • General Urinary Health Maintenance: Even if your cat hasn’t had major issues, a urinary diet can be a proactive measure for some cats.

Remember, always consult your veterinarian before switching your cat to a new diet, especially if they have existing health concerns. They can help you determine the best food and feeding plan for your individual cat.

Frequently Asked Questions About Urinary Tract Cat Food

Q: How do I know if my cat needs urinary tract cat food?

A: Signs include frequent urination, straining to urinate, urinating outside the litter box, blood in the urine, or crying out while urinating. Your veterinarian can diagnose urinary issues.

Q: Can I feed urinary tract food to all my cats?

A: It’s best to feed urinary tract food only to cats who need it, or as recommended by your vet. It’s formulated for specific needs and may not be ideal for cats without these issues.

Q: How long does it take to see results?

A: Results can vary. Some cats show improvement within weeks, while others may take a few months. Consistent feeding is key.

Q: Is wet food or dry food better for urinary health?

A: Wet food is generally better because it has higher moisture content, which helps dilute urine. However, some high-quality dry urinary foods are also available.

Q: Can I add water to my cat’s dry urinary food?

A: Yes, adding a little water to dry kibble can increase moisture intake, which is beneficial for urinary health.

Q: Are there any side effects of urinary cat food?

A: Generally, no, when fed as directed. However, any diet change can sometimes cause digestive upset initially.

Q: What if my cat doesn’t like the taste of the urinary food?

A: Try different brands or flavors. Some cats are pickier than others. Your vet can suggest palatable options.

Q: Can I mix urinary food with regular food?

A: It’s usually best to feed urinary food exclusively as directed by your vet to get the full benefits. Mixing might dilute its effectiveness.

Q: Does urinary tract food cure UTIs?

A: No, urinary tract food helps manage the conditions that can lead to UTIs and crystal formation. It is not a treatment for active infections, which require veterinary medication.
